Brunswick (Germany) A-81052 (10-in.)

The following matrix(es) were released with this catalog number:

CompanyMatrix No.Take NumberDateTitle/Artist 
Decca DLA 430 [A] 7/13/1936 A star fell out of heaven / Ben Bernie Orchestra
Decca DLA 433 [A] 7/13/1936 San Francisco / Ben Bernie Orchestra

Primary Performers:

Ben Bernie Orchestra (Musical group)
